The Computer and the Page: The Theory, History and Pedagogy of Publishing, Technology and the Classroom

Autor James R. Kalmbach
en Limba Engleză Paperback – 1996
This book is about the nature of publishing: its processes, history and technologies. It also explores the relationship of technology to pedagogy and how publishing has been a part of reading and writing instruction throughout the 20th century. Today publishing is both an individual and a collaborative process that is commercially, organizationally and pedagogically driven. The goal of the book is to provide a theoretical, historical, and philosophical conception of publishing that would help teachers who are beginning to work in computer-supported environments.
